The function A = 15x - x2, where x is the width in yards, gives the area A of a llama pen in square yards. Make a table using 1/
2 units from 0 to 10. Graph the function. Use your graph to answer the following question: Which width gives the greatest area?
Which width gives the greatest area?
a.
6 yd
c.
8.5 yd
b.
7.5 yd
d.
10 yd
This is an application of differential calculus. Given the area as a function of the width, we simply need to differentiate the function with respect to x and equate to zero which yields; 15-2x=0 since the slope of the graph is zero at the turning points. Solving for x yields, x=7.5 which indeed maximizes the area of the pen
